I've been trying to convert over my old squatter Troll Mystic Adept (think equal parts Mr. Miyagi, Tony Robbins, and lovable homeless guy) and realized that inline skates (his preferred "vehicle" of choice as a squatter who carries his belongings with him) are not in the new edition yet. I've been thinking of converting them over to 5e by using the rules as presented in Arsenal with the following additions:
Wireless: You are able to extend or retract wheels with a free action when not running, effectively turning the inline skates into regular boots. You do not receive the movement rate bonuses nor do you have to make tests to stay on your feet due to terrain when in this mode. When not using wireless, switching modes is a complex action that requires you to be stationary. I realize that the above gear is a tiny, insignificant slice of the overall 5e update but the skates were an important part of his identity (as well as his distinctive appearance!) so figured I'd post the idea here to see if anyone finds an issue with them. |

SR5 already treats combat from a vehicle not involved in a chase (referred to as Tactical Combat if I recall) as normal attacks. Want to use your katana to geek a ganger from the back of a speeding motorcycle? Treat it as a regular melee attack. Want to do a drive-by (fly-by, really) in your Banshee at triple-digit speeds? Totally doable, no modifiers even. So if you want to bodyslam someone while troller blading down the street, it's just like running up and punching them normally. ~Umi |
